
Artesia is a dynamic and forward-thinking consultancy based around data science serving the water sector since 2008.
We are a multi-disciplinary team with renowned experts in statistics, data science and key water industry areas. Our vision is to change the way we manage water resources by solving complex problems with the most elegant solutions.


Our mission is to solve challenging water management problems through the application of technical excellence.
We provide bespoke policy advice through to implementable solutions on leakage management, water resources planning, water conservation, demand forecasting, network and asset management.
